Award winners named for Leavenworth Road parade

by Lou Braswell

Mother Nature shined on our Leavenworth Road Association parade again this year. She knew we needed rain, so she visited during the sleeping hours with the rain parading out of the area by mid-morning. Happy faces all around us.

The parade participants, either marching Leavenworth Road, watching and cheering on the sidelines, patrolling, traffic control, volunteering, or judging, it all shows a community working together.

Our line-up crew at Washington High School and Sunset Hills Church kept the line in order for the more than 50 entrants.

Washington RORC presented the colors along with Makynzie Sanchez singing the National Anthem. Superintendent Cynthia Lane of the Kansas City, Kansas, Public Schools was our 2017 parade marshal.

Deniese Davis was not marching in the parade, because she was still working lots of areas, as our parade chairman.

Our judges had a tough job, but did narrow it down to the winners:

Music/Dance/Precision: Kristi’s Academy of Dance

Enthusiasm/Theme: Kansas City Marching Falcons

Riding/Any mode of transportation: KCK Council of PTA

The Judges also thought the KC Gators deserved honorable mention. Our 2017 judges were Kevin Steele, Kristin Love and Russ Love; Russ was also announcer.

All trophies will be awarded at our Oct. 10 meeting at Eisenhower Center, 2901 N. 72nd St. We also begin with a potluck dinner and social hour at 6 p.m. followed by our monthly meeting at 7 p.m. We hope all winners will be there , along with our 2017 judges and all those involved behind the scenes.
